What are the top ten robot brands that are concerned about education?

In today's world, the term "robot" is no longer unfamiliar to us. With the advancement of high technology, we have experienced great convenience and a new lifestyle. Robots are not limited to commercial products; they are also expanding into new fields such as education. The emergence of educational robots has sparked a new wave in the educational sector. Educational robots are intelligent machines developed based on educational theories, designed to enhance learning through hands-on projects. They integrate knowledge from various disciplines, including mathematics, physics, chemistry, biology, mechanics, electronics, materials, energy, computer hardware, software, and artificial intelligence. Each robot project offers a rich design space and is both engaging and fun. Children can easily grasp knowledge while interacting with these robots, experience the charm of advanced technology, and develop their creativity and practical skills. For children and teenagers, educational robots offer several benefits. First, they help develop spatial imagination by learning about robot structures. Second, the rigorous programming process enhances logical thinking. Third, building, programming, debugging, and operating robots strengthen hands-on abilities. Lastly, the learning process encourages independent problem-solving and critical thinking. This article analyzes the top ten popular educational robot brands and aims to provide useful guidance for families. **No. 1: Ability Storm Education Robot** Established in 1996, Ability Storm is a global educational robot brand that has always focused on helping each child succeed in life. Over more than two decades, it has obtained over 600 patents and developed more than 120 types of educational robots. It has also created over 50 sets of teaching materials in nine languages, gaining popularity worldwide. The brand offers six product series, including the Building Block Series, Humanoid Series, Mobile Series, Flying Series, Module Series, and Flying Building Blocks Series. For example, the Building Block Series features a creative six-sided construction system, enabling endless three-dimensional designs. With interactive apps and easy-to-use tools, children can enjoy learning while improving their technical skills. In addition, Ability Storm has developed a training program based on constructivism, multiple intelligences, and successful intelligence. It has opened activity centers and employs professional teachers who use fun and engaging classrooms to foster creativity, analysis, and practical abilities. It’s worth noting that Ability Storm is the designated platform for the World Educational Robot Competition (WER) and provides full support for global robotics events.
